📖 Overview

Xml2Doc is a modern, extensible toolchain that transforms the XML documentation produced by the C# compiler into clean, readable Markdown. It can be used as a library, a command-line tool, or integrated directly into your build pipeline via MSBuild.

Xml2Doc includes:

  • Xml2Doc.Core — The engine that parses XML and renders Markdown.
  • Xml2Doc.Cli — A command-line tool (Xml2Doc.Cli.exe) for quick, repeatable conversions.
  • Xml2Doc.MSBuild — An MSBuild integration that automatically generates Markdown after each build.

✨ Features

  • Converts XML doc comments (<summary>, <remarks>, <example>, <seealso>, <exception>, <inheritdoc/>, etc.) to clean Markdown.
  • Automatically links <see cref="..."/> and <paramref name="..."/> references.
  • Overload grouping: related methods render under a single heading with their individual signatures.
  • Smarter display names — shortens namespaces and formats generics like List<T>.
  • Built-in aliases for .NET primitive types (System.Stringstring, etc.).
  • Supports both per-type and single-file Markdown output.
  • Configurable code block language (default: csharp).
  • Filename modes:
    • verbatim — preserves full .NET type names (with backticks for generics).
    • clean — removes arity/backticks for prettier names; normalizes generic braces and uses safe characters for files.
  • Namespace trimming for cleaner display names and headings via RootNamespaceToTrim.
  • Snapshot-tested Markdown output for stability across versions.
  • Fully compatible with .NET 9.0 SDK and modern MSBuild hosts.
  • New in this version:
    • 🔗 Predictable link behavior for per-type vs single-file outputs (see below).
    • 🪝 Stable, explicit HTML anchors for every member; in single-file, types also get heading-based anchors.
    • 🧠 Token‑aware aliasing (won’t corrupt identifiers like StringComparer).
    • 🧩 Depth‑aware generic formatting in labels and signatures (nested generics render correctly).
    • ✍️ Paragraph‑preserving normalization (keeps paragraph breaks and code fences; trims excess inline spaces).

🔗 Link behavior and anchors

Xml2Doc generates links and anchors tailored to the output mode.

  • Per-type output (RenderToDirectory)

    • Types: links go to per-type files produced by the selected filename mode.
    • Members: links go to anchors within the per-type file.
    • Examples (with file-names: clean):
      • Type T:MyApp.Foo\1Foo`
      • Method M:MyApp.Foo\1.Bar(System.String)Bar(string)`
  • Single-file output (RenderToSingleFile / RenderToString)

    • Types: links go to the in-document heading slug for the rendered type heading.
    • Members: links go to explicit in-document member anchors.
    • Examples:
      • Type heading “Foo” → [Foo<T1>](#foot1)
      • Method M:MyApp.Foo\1.Bar(System.String)Bar(string)`

Anchors

  • Members

    • Every member section emits an explicit anchor:
      • <a id="myapp.foo.bar(string)"></a>
    • Computed by:
      • Applying C# aliases (e.g., System.Int32int)
      • Normalizing XML-doc generic braces {} to [] for HTML safety
      • Lowercasing for stability
    • Example: M:MyApp.Foo.Baz(System.Collections.Generic.Dictionary{System.String,System.Int32})myapp.foo.baz(dictionary[string,int])
  • Types (single-file only)

    • Each type section also emits an anchor derived from the visible heading text:
      • Heading “Foo” → slug foot1 (GitHub-like rules: lowercase, spaces → -, drop non [a-z0-9-])
    • Type links in single-file mode use this slug.

⚙️ Renderer options

  • File name mode (--file-names, MSBuild: Xml2Doc_FileNameMode)

    • verbatim
      • Keeps the original doc ID detail in file names (including arity like `1).
      • Example: T:MyApp.Foo\1MyApp.Foo`1.md`
    • clean
      • Strips generic arity and normalizes generic braces.
      • Replaces < > with [ ] to avoid filesystem issues.
      • Example: T:MyApp.Foo\1MyApp.Foo.md`
  • Root namespace trimming (--root-namespace, MSBuild: Xml2Doc_RootNamespaceToTrim)

    • Trims a configured root namespace from display names (headings, index entries, labels).
    • Does not affect file names.
    • Example:
      • RootNamespaceToTrim = "MyApp"
      • T:MyApp.Core.Widget\2` → heading “Widget<T1,T2>”; index shows “Widget<T1,T2>”
      • File (clean mode): MyApp.Core.Widget.md
  • Code block language (--code-language, MSBuild: Xml2Doc_CodeBlockLanguage)

    • Sets the language for fenced code blocks (default: csharp).

🚀 Quick Start

1️⃣ Generate XML documentation in your project

Add this to your .csproj:

<PropertyGroup>
  <GenerateDocumentationFile>true</GenerateDocumentationFile>
</PropertyGroup>

Then build:

dotnet build

2️⃣ Use the CLI

Run directly via the compiled executable:

Xml2Doc.Cli.exe --xml ./bin/Debug/net9.0/MyLib.xml --out ./docs

Or, if installed as a .NET tool:

dotnet tool install -g Xml2Doc.Cli
xml2doc --xml ./bin/Debug/net9.0/MyLib.xml --out ./docs/api.md --single --file-names clean

Output example:

docs/
 ├─ index.md
 └─ MyNamespace.MyType.md

Config file usage

Xml2Doc.Cli.exe --config xml2doc.json

Where xml2doc.json might look like:

{
  "Xml": "src/MyLib/bin/Release/net9.0/MyLib.xml",
  "Out": "docs/api.md",
  "Single": true,
  "FileNames": "clean",
  "RootNamespace": "MyCompany.MyProduct",
  "CodeLanguage": "csharp"
}

3️⃣ Integrate with MSBuild

Add this to your project’s .csproj:

<ItemGroup>
  <PackageReference Include="Xml2Doc.MSBuild" Version="1.1.0" PrivateAssets="all" />
</ItemGroup>

Optional MSBuild properties

Property Description
Xml2Doc_Enabled Enable or disable Markdown generation (default: true)
Xml2Doc_SingleFile Combine all output into a single Markdown file
Xml2Doc_OutputFile Path for the merged Markdown file
Xml2Doc_OutputDir Directory for per-type docs
Xml2Doc_FileNameMode verbatim or clean
Xml2Doc_RootNamespaceToTrim Namespace prefix to trim for cleaner names
Xml2Doc_CodeBlockLanguage Code block language (csharp by default)

Example configuration:

<PropertyGroup>
  <Xml2Doc_SingleFile>true</Xml2Doc_SingleFile>
  <Xml2Doc_OutputFile>$(ProjectDir)\docs\api.md</Xml2Doc_OutputFile>
  <Xml2Doc_FileNameMode>clean</Xml2Doc_FileNameMode>
  <Xml2Doc_RootNamespaceToTrim>MyCompany.MyProduct</Xml2Doc_RootNamespaceToTrim>
</PropertyGroup>

🧪 Testing

The project uses xUnit + Shouldly with snapshot-based tests. Each test validates Markdown output for both per-type and single-file modes to ensure that future refactors preserve formatting and structure.

New coverage in this version:

  • Token‑aware aliasing (avoids corrupting identifiers like StringComparer).
  • Depth‑aware nested generics in headers and labels.
  • Paragraph‑preserving normalization and code fence protection.

Run all tests:

dotnet test -c Release
